Output 43077632f17ae607aa2627c6b313971d7addef39ac4ebf6ff981d9c182bc55b5:18

value
10843357
script pubkey
OP_0 OP_PUSHBYTES_20 27152c9a06518b877b0c4bc99d0d99d4411d6f4b
address
bc1qyu2jexsx2x9cw7cvf0ye6rve63q36m6t8kdjkv
transaction
43077632f17ae607aa2627c6b313971d7addef39ac4ebf6ff981d9c182bc55b5
spent
true